diff --git a/src/ServerStorage/Aero/Services/StoreService.modulescript.lua b/src/ServerStorage/Aero/Services/StoreService.modulescript.lua index a01079d..8b882d2 100644 --- a/src/ServerStorage/Aero/Services/StoreService.modulescript.lua +++ b/src/ServerStorage/Aero/Services/StoreService.modulescript.lua @@ -10,6 +10,7 @@ Server: StoreService:HasPurchased(player, productId) + StoreService:GetNumberPurchased(player, productId) StoreService.PromptPurchaseFinished(player, receiptInfo) @@ -95,7 +96,7 @@ end -- Get the number of productId's purchased: -function StoreService.Client:GetNumberPurchased(player, productId) +function StoreService:GetNumberPurchased(player, productId) local n = 0 local productPurchases = services.DataService:Get(player, PRODUCT_PURCHASES_KEY) if (productPurchases) then @@ -105,6 +106,12 @@ function StoreService.Client:GetNumberPurchased(player, productId) end +-- Get the number of productId's purchased: +function StoreService.Client:GetNumberPurchased(player, productId) + return self.Server:GetNumberPurchased(player, productId) +end + + -- Whether or not the productId has been purchased before: function StoreService.Client:HasPurchased(player, productId) return self.Server:HasPurchased(player, productId)